Apache & ModRewrite: How to easily deny access to a folder with htaccess Apache & Modrewrite: Como facilmente negar o acesso a uma pasta com htaccess
Posted on 17. Postado em 17. Jul, 2009 by Dragos in Apache & mod_rewrite , Coding Julho de 2009 por Dragos em Apache e mod_rewrite, Coding
Working on a project right now I was looking for a solution to protect a folder containing template php files (includes in larger files). Trabalhando em um projeto agora que eu estava procurando uma solução para proteger uma pasta contendo arquivos de modelo php (inclui em arquivos maiores). One solution would be to chmod the folder to avoid external meddling of one's curious eyes. Uma solução seria a de chmod na pasta para evitar a intromissão externa de um dos olhos curiosos. But working with Apache's features I found out that it is more convenient to use the mod_rewrite feature to deny access to a folder and its content. Mas trabalhar com as características do Apache eu descobri que é mais conveniente usar o mod_rewrite recurso para negar acesso a uma pasta e seu conteúdo. Here's the solution. Aqui está a solução. In my case the folder I was trying to protect was templates so my code looked as following (simplified): No meu caso a pasta que eu estava tentando proteger estava modelos para o meu código olhou como se segue (simplificado):
Options +FollowSymLinks
RewriteEngine on
#replace the word templates with the name of your own folder
RewriteRule ^/?templates/?(.*)?$ - [F,L]
Related posts: Related posts:












































